Instructional Alignment

Over the years, we have been talking a lot about unpacking standards, and aligning our instruction. This is one of our key indicators for our School Improvement Plan. What is important to note is that there is overlap between this and our other indicator, Parent and Family Engagement.
We all understand the importance of understanding what the standard is asking students to be able to know and do. However, it is important to also understand the "why". Understanding the standard, allows us to create assessments that will show us if a student really has mastered it. However, it doesn't stop there. If a student has not yet met a standard, what do they need to do in order to master it? How can we in collaboration with their parents help them get there? It is helpful to parents as they work with their student at home to know what it was that kept them from mastery? The more the printed, taught, and tested curriculum align, the more helpful and effective our feedback can be for students and parents.

Going through that process made me think of the importance of engaging student voices in the classroom. Thought Exchange and apps like it are one way, but it can be as simple as having students write their thoughts or opinions about something on a chart paper and then having other students read those thoughts and comment or annotate with question marks or exclamation points on things they agree with or have questions on. Discussion beforehand helps them generate ideas and helps those that might not have the language initially to engage as well.
